Nearly 3 billion animals were affected by the Australian wildfires of 2020, and wombats played a crucial part by allowing their homes to transform as safe havens for other animals whose homes were ravaged by flames. Wombat Underground teaches us that the time of greatest danger is also the time to open our door to those in the greatest need.

 

Written by Sarah L Thomson. Illustrated by Charles Santoso
